How Does New Toyota Compare with Toyota Certified Used Vehicles?
When considering a vehicle, San Antonio drivers often weigh their options between a new Toyota and a Toyota Certified Used Vehicle (CPO). New Toyotas come with the latest features, full factory warranties, and the assurance of a fresh start. In contrast, Toyota Certified Used Vehicles offer a balance of value and reliability, providing peace of mind through a rigorous inspection process that ensures quality.
Choosing a Toyota Certified Used Vehicle means you benefit from a comprehensive 160-point inspection, which is essential for maintaining high standards of quality. Additionally, these vehicles come with a limited warranty, covering vital components and offering roadside assistance, which is especially advantageous for those commuting along busy routes like I-35 or navigating through the neighborhoods of Boerne and New Braunfels.
For practical shoppers, the lower initial cost of a CPO Toyota represents excellent value without sacrificing reliability. This is particularly appealing for families in Helotes or Alamo Ranch who need a dependable vehicle for school runs or weekend trips to the San Antonio River Walk.
| Feature | New Toyota | Toyota Certified Used Vehicles (CPO) |
|---|---|---|
| Warranty | 3-year / 36,000-mile Limited Warranty | 12-month / 12,000-mile Limited Comprehensive Warranty |
| Inspection | — | 160-point Quality Assurance Inspection required |
| Roadside Assistance | Included via ToyotaCare: 24-hour, 2 years / unlimited miles | 24-hour Roadside Assistance included for 7 years / 100,000 miles (Gold Certified) |
| Cost | Higher initial cost | Lower purchase cost than new; backed by certification + warranty value |

What Does “Toyota-Certified” Actually Mean?
A Toyota-certified service department adheres to the manufacturer's stringent standards, being officially authorized by Toyota to perform all maintenance and repairs. Their technicians undergo extensive factory training on Toyota models and systems, ensuring they are equipped to handle any issue that arises.
Additionally, they exclusively use Genuine Toyota O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) parts, meticulously designed for your vehicle. This certification guarantees that every service, from routine oil changes to complex repairs, meets factory specifications.
How Does Dealership Service Compare to a Local Mechanic?
Many Toyota owners consider whether local mechanics might save them money. Although some independent shops provide competent service, they lack the same level of guarantees that come from a certified dealership.
Independent mechanics may use aftermarket parts, which can affect your vehicle's performance and may even void your warranty. Moreover, they often do not have direct access to Toyota's proprietary diagnostic tools and technical service bulletins.
For vehicles equipped with advanced technology, such as Toyota Safety Sense™ or hybrid powertrains, specialized knowledge is not merely beneficial—it is essential for ensuring optimal functionality and safety.

Should I Lease or Finance My Toyota?
Your choice between leasing and financing largely depends on your driving habits and long-term objectives. Leasing typically results in lower monthly payments and gives you the chance to drive a new vehicle every few years, which can be appealing if you frequent the San Antonio River Walk or plan regular family trips to the Missions.
Conversely, financing allows you to build equity in your vehicle. Once the loan is paid off, you own the vehicle outright, providing the freedom to drive it for years without a monthly payment. If you anticipate driving fewer miles annually and prefer having the latest features, leasing may be ideal. However, if your goal is to keep your Toyota long-term and invest in ownership value, financing is likely the better option.

Should I Sell My Car Privately or Trade It In?
Choosing between a private sale and a dealership trade-in depends on your priorities. Selling privately may yield a higher price, but it requires effort like advertising, managing inquiries, and handling paperwork. On the other hand, trading in at a dealership is a simpler, safer option where you can directly apply your trade-in value towards a new Toyota, streamlining the purchase process.
- Convenience: Trading in is quicker and less hassle, allowing you to focus on your new Toyota.
- Safety: A dealership trade-in eliminates the risks associated with meeting strangers for a private sale.
- Streamlined Process: The trade-in value is applied immediately to your purchase, making the transaction seamless.
